Variable Rate Home Loan
The interest rates for home loans are subject to change. This depends on the movement in the market rates. The loans offered by banks and other lending companies depend on this movement to decide on the necessary payment of the borrower. Thus, a variable rate home loan is one of the basic products found from these companies. Those who apply for a variable rate home loan can expect changes in the amount they pay for a loan within a given period of time. This may benefit them in a way since they can stand to pay at a lower amount if the industry drops the interest rate.
Since a variable rate home loan is dependent on the changing market rate, most companies have perks for those who choose this loan type. They put in extra benefits in a variable rate home loan such as smaller early repayment fee or discounts on other services. However, those who choose to get a variable rate home loan should be wary that the market change may be higher than expected. The borrower who chose to get a variable rate home loan must then prepare for this spike in payment by saving enough for the long run. It is a big problem for both clients and lending companies if a variable rate home loan is not paid on time due to the sudden change of market rates.
Clients who have a steady source of income stand to benefit from a variable rate home loan. They stand to get a lower rate from a variable rate home loan as compared with a fixed rate home loan. Even if the market rate changes, the client can still be able to pay for the variable rate home loan.
